Modulation
One of the key features of the Albino is its sophisticated modulation
capabilities. The instrument contains four independent LFOs (low
frequency oscillators) as well as a Modulation Matrix that is used to control
modulation routing and a sophisticated Arpeggiator .
To select one of the LFOs click on one of the four buttons ("L1", "L2", "L3",
"L4") to the right of the Quad LFO/Modulation Matrix section. To select the
Modulation Matrix click on the "MX" button beneath the four LFO buttons.
The Arpeggiator is chosen by the "Arp" button at the bottom.
